Introduction to Potassium-Sparing Diuretics: Therapeutic Advances and Market Dynamics
Potassium-sparing diuretics have emerged as a cornerstone in the management of fluid balance and electrolyte homeostasis, offering a unique therapeutic profile that preserves serum potassium while promoting sodium and water excretion. Initially developed to address the limitations of earlier diuretic classes, this category now encompasses a diverse array of chemical entities that function at the distal convoluted tubule and collecting duct, mitigating the risk of hypokalemia. The urgency to refine diuretic therapy is driven by an aging population with complex comorbidities-particularly heart failure, hypertension, renal insufficiency, and endocrine disorders such as hyperaldosteronism. Advances in pharmacology and drug delivery have yielded agents that not only maintain electrolyte balance but also demonstrate cardioprotective and renoprotective benefits.

Key Segmentation Insights Across Products, Applications, and Channels
Segmentation insights reveal nuanced opportunities across product types, applications, patient categories, sales channels, end-users, competitive landscapes, and technology platforms. In the product type dimension, capsule form, injectable form, liquid form, and tablet form each confer unique advantages: capsules support enteric protection for targeted release, injectables permit rapid onset in acute settings, liquids provide dosing flexibility for pediatrics, and tablets facilitate scalable manufacturing.
Within the application segment, congestive heart failure treatment continues to drive demand as clinicians integrate potassium-sparing agents to counteract the potassium-wasting effects of loop diuretics. Edema management protocols are increasingly incorporating these diuretics to mitigate fluid overload in hepatic and renal disease. Hyperaldosteronism treatment-categorized into primary hyperaldosteronism and secondary hyperaldosteronism-benefits from drugs that antagonize aldosterone receptors, thereby ameliorating hypertension and hypokalemia. Hypertension management, which encompasses essential hypertension and secondary hypertension, leverages potassium-sparing diuretics both as monotherapy and in fixed-dose combinations to achieve multifactorial blood pressure control. In kidney disease management, spanning acute kidney injury and chronic kidney disease, these agents support electrolyte balance while reducing the progression of renal impairment.
Examining patient categories, adults aged 18–45 years, 46–65 years, and above 65 years present distinct therapeutic challenges: younger adults often require lifestyle-driven regimens, middle-aged cohorts demand polypharmacy optimization, and the elderly necessitate formulations that minimize cognitive and cardiovascular side effects. In pediatrics-specifically adolescents, children, and infants and toddlers-dosing precision and palatability are paramount, driving innovation in liquid formulations and taste-masking technologies.
